Career Development Assignments (CDAs) provide opportunities for current employees to develop on-the-job by growing their skillsets and providing a fresh perspective in a developmental role. CDAs also build the company’s bench strength, grow internal networks, and support cross-functional knowledge sharing. As this is an opportunity to develop, applicants may not need to meet all minimum qualifications. However, they must meet license requirements as specified by federal and local law and successfully complete necessary pre-hire assessments per company guidelines. With development being the main priority, typically the successful candidate’s salary and job grade will remain the same while in this assignment. This CDA may last up to 18 months. This position provides leadership to credit/collections, revenue protection, and meter reading field personnel in multiple sites. Accountable for the accurate and timely field credit work, revenue protection, and data acquisition of energy meters via various technologies. Work with internal/external customers as well as third party vendors for quick resolution of customer issues as it pertains to field credit/collection, revenue protections and meter reading to ensure accuracy in customer information and billing integrity. Maintains responsibility to the unit for regulatory requirements, compliance of policies, procedures, standards and implementation of labor agreements. Responsible for supply inventory and equipment levels.
